Shirley Reynolds Hedgespeth of Campbellsville, daughter of the late Willard Morgan and Catherine Knopp Morgan, was born in Taylor County, Kentucky, April 7, 1940.
She died at 11:16 A.M., Friday, February 7, 2014 in Campbellsville. Age: 73
She professed faith in Christ and was a member of Good Hope Baptist Church.
She was a retired loan officer and Senior Vice President at Citizens Bank and Trust Company, having been employed at the bank for thirty-two years.
She was a member of the Rotary Club of Campbellsville, serving as Secretary and President.
She was a member of the Leadership Campbellsville/Taylor County and a member of the Taylor County Republican Women.
She united in marriage to Ralph Hedgespeth in May 2010.
